The Central Pacific Railroad laid its first track on October 26, 1863. This marked the beginning of the construction of the railroad that would connect California with the eastern United States. The project was part of the larger effort to complete the First Transcontinental Railroad, which was finished in 1869.

The Union Pacific laid 1,087 miles -or 1,749 kilometers- of railroad track, while The Central Pacific only laid 690 miles (1,110 kilometers) of track. Due to an agreement of the U. S. government, both railroads had to lay as much track as possible in order to claim the adjoining land. The Union Pacific laid the most track, and there for they won.
